- Reduced price
- There are no more items in your cart
- Shipping
- Total lei0.00
- Electronics
- 3D Printing
- Storage boxes
- CNC
- Stock Clearance
- Fun socks
- Documentation / books
- Gift Cards
Modul memorie flash 32bit- 4Mbyte
Pick up your orders anytime, hassle-free!
Orders placed by 2:00 PM are shipped the same day. Delivered within 24h!
Reliable products, worry-free!
Unused items? No questions asked!
Produs original GroundStudio
Produsele GroundStudio sunt proiectate si asamblate in Romania, in regim Open Hardware, folosind componente de calitate superioara. |
Descarcari:
Schematic si Layout |
Descrierea produsului:
Modulul de memorie flash este un modul de memorie nevolatila de 32Mbiti care ofera o solutie pentru proiectele in care spatiul, pinii si puterea sunt limitate. Acesta utilizeaza cipul W25Q32JV ,seria 25Q prezinta flexibilitate si performanta dincolo de dispozitivele "Serial Flash" uzuale. Sunt ideale pentru tehnica "code shadowing", executand cod direct din SPI, stocand inregistrari, text si date.
Pentru mai multe detalii despre W25Q32JV puteti vizualiza datasheet-ul in sectiunea descarcari.
Specificatii tehnice:
Interfata: SPI
Capacitate: 32M-bit / 4M-byte
Tensiune de operare: 2.7~3.6V
Dimensuni: aprox 17x10.5 mm
Exemplu de conectare Arduino IDE:
Pentru realizarea acestui exemplu aveti nevoie de urmatoarele:
1x Placa de dezvoltare GroundStudio Jade Nano || Referinta WFYELH_GS
1x Convertor nivel logic I2C bidirectional 4 canale de la 5V la 3V || Referinta NYTCGM_I2C-5V-3V
1x Modul memorie flash GroundStudio || Referinta CSQKCK_GS sau NKEMIZ_GS
diferite fire pentru realizarea legaturilor electrice
Pasul 1 - Diagrama pentru realizarea conexiunilor fizice:
Nano-----------------Level shifter--------SPI Flash
5V---------------------HV
3V3-------------------LV---------------------- VCC
GND------------------GND || GND------ GND
D12(MISO)---------HV3 || LV3--------- DO
D11(MOSI)---------HV4 || LV4--------- DI
D13(SCK)------------HV1 || LV1-------- CLK
D10(SS)--------------HV2 || LV2--------- CS
Pasul 2 - Descarcati Arduino IDE:
Inainte de a conecta placa incepeti prin a descarca Arduino IDE 1.8.x de la adresa de mai sus in functie de preferintele dvs. si de sistemul de operare utilizat.
Pasul 3 - Conectati placa de dezvoltare la computer:
Dupa conectarea initiala prin cablu usb-c, computerul va incera sa caute un driver compatibil. In cazul acesta se va conecta direct la windows cu ajutorul chipului HT42B534-2 deoarece driverele pentru acesta se vor instala automat.
Pasul 4 - Realizarea setarilor necesare in Arduino IDE:
Pentru selectarea boardului mergeti in meniul "Tools", apoi apasati pe butonul board asigurandu-va ca "Arduino Nano" este selectat.
Dupa selectarea boardului, in meniul Tools va aparea o sectiune noua "Processor". Aici va trebui selectata optiunea "ATmega328P".
In continuare , trebuie sa ii spunem IDE-ului Arduino la care dintre porturile seriale ale computerului nostru este conectat la Jade Nano. Pentru aceasta, mergeti din nou la "Tools", apoi selectati portul COM al Jade Nano.
Daca aveti mai multe porturi si nu sunteti sigur care dintre porturi este Jade Nano, deconectati-l pentru o clipa si verificati in "Device Manager" meniul "Ports" pentru a vedea care dintre acestea dispare.
Pasul 5 - Instalare librarie Adafruit SPIFlash:
Selectati Tools->Manage Libraries... si cautati si instalati Adafruit SPIFlash impreuna cu toate librariile dependente indicate.
Versiunea 4.2.1 poate fi descarcata inclusiv din sectiunea Descarcari si instalata folosind meniul Sketcg -> Include Library -> Add .ZIP Library...
Pasul 6 - Incarcarea codului:
Din meniul File -> Examples -> Adafruit SPIFlash selectati si incarcati codul "flash_info".
In Serial Monitor setat pe baud 115200 se va afisa un mesaj asemanator cu cel din imaginile de mai jos in functie de dimensiunea flash-ului folosit:
Continutul coletului:
1x buc. modul memorie flash
2x buc. bareta 1*4 pini tata
ATENTIE: Baretele de pini incluse in colet nu sunt cositorite si nu oferim servicii de cositorire pentru acestea.
Reference: RNQMCD_GS
Brand: GroundStudio